Filtration System Installation in Denver, CO
Filtration system installation services involve setting up equipment designed to improve indoor air and water quality within residential properties. These services typically cover the installation of air purifiers, water filters, and whole-house filtration units, which help remove contaminants, allergens, and impurities. Homeowners often seek this service when experiencing issues with indoor air quality, noticing unpleasant odors, or wanting to ensure their drinking water is clean and safe. Before requesting installation, property owners usually want to understand the types of filtration systems available, their compatibility with existing systems, and any maintenance requirements to ensure optimal performance.
Understanding the scope of filtration system installation projects is essential for homeowners considering this upgrade. Many projects involve integrating new filtration units into existing HVAC or plumbing systems, requiring assessments of current infrastructure. Property owners should also consider factors such as system size, the specific contaminants they wish to target, and potential space constraints. Clear information about the different options and their benefits can help homeowners make informed decisions to improve their home's air and water quality effectively.

Common Filtration System Installation Jobs
Whole-house filtration system installation - improves indoor air quality by filtering out dust, pollen, and other airborne particles.
Replacement of existing filters and systems - ensures optimal performance and maintains clean water and air throughout the property.
Custom filtration system setup - tailored to meet specific home needs for cleaner water or air.
Point-of-use filtration installation - provides targeted filtration for sinks, showers, or appliances.
Water filtration system installation - reduces contaminants and improves taste and safety of household drinking water.
Air filtration system installation - helps reduce allergens and airborne pollutants for healthier indoor environments.
Filtration System Installation Questions
What types of filtration systems are available for installation? There are various options including whole-house filters, point-of-use systems, and specialized water treatment units to suit different property needs.
How do I know if a filtration system is right for my property? Factors such as water quality, usage volume, and specific contaminants can determine the most suitable filtration solution.
What should property owners consider before installing a filtration system? It's important to evaluate water testing results, space requirements, and compatibility with existing plumbing.
What projects typically involve filtration system installation? Common projects include improving tap water quality, reducing sediment or chlorine, and addressing specific contaminant concerns.
